Stephen Colbert opined on the subject of open marriage, after first brusquely dismissing the question from Morning Joe's Willie Geist as a "garbage question". When John Heileman brought the subject up later he had a bit more to say on the subject.

STEPHEN COLBERT: "Honesty is the best policy. Here’s the thing that I don’t think Newt Gingrich gets enough credit for: a lot of politicians screw around on their wives, but he was enough of a gentleman to ask permission. That’s a Southern gentleman. That’s what Robert E. Lee would have done."
